Model: Vauxhall Corsa Corsa D - Years 2006-2014
Part: Air filter
Operation: How to remove the air filter of an Opel Corsa

Before starting, we will have to open the front hood of our Opel Corsa. Let's start by disengaging and removing the top engine cover, simply by disengaging it. After that, we will have to disconnect the electrical connector connected to the air filter sleeve. Once this is done, we will have to unscrew and remove the screws that secure the sleeves and the top cover of the air filter block, and then remove them. By doing so, we will have reached the air filter. At this point, we will be able to disengage and remove the air filter, and we will have completed the disassembly.

How do I replace the Land Rover Evoque auxiliary battery?

In order to replace the auxiliary battery of the Land Rover Evoque, it is necessary to go inside the passenger compartment and remove the panel which is positioned immediately under the glovebox. Once the screws that secure this panel have been loosened, it will be possible to access the components located in its rear part, including the auxiliary battery. The latter must be disconnected from its cables and the fixing screws must be loosened. The battery can then be replaced with a new one and the panel can be fixed again with its screws.
